Celiac. Spoke to my waitress about my order - which was marked gluten free. Thankfully, she informed me that the home fries were not GF (tossed in flour to be exact) even tho the menu shows they are. She got the manager who came to the table to say the home fries are in fact- not gluten free. Why are there several dishes marked gluten free that are absolutely not gluten free?? Last time I visit any Iron Rooster and will be sending the company an email to try and get some answers. So irresponsible. ((Only choosing one star because the app requires it)).

I went for breakfast this morning and communicated to the waitress that I have celiac. She told me that I could not have home fries, but that eggs, bacon, and fruit would be safe for me. I ate half of my meal and then noticed that there were some stray home fries on my plate. I got sick within 15 minutes of leaving the restaurant.

I had a much better experience than the other Celiac who reviewed. Based on her review, I went prepared to just have coffee but our attentive and pleasant server Amanda brought out Brandon, the manager. He explained that the bacon is baked in the oven, the eggs are cooked separately and I was able to have eggs, bacon and fruit. I did not get sick—a Celiac win! Next time I’ll bring a piece of my own bread for the eggs.

I was refused service here this morning because I have celiac disease. The manager told me that it would take too long to make the simple omelet and fruit that I ordered and ensure it’s gluten free. I used to eat here all the time without a problem and I was humiliated this morning after waiting an hour for a table. I’ll never come here again. The manager also told me that they will no longer serve anyone with any kind of food allergy or restriction anymore. Please never ever come here!

I have a wheat allergy and not Celiac's... so YMMV.I asked for GF options and their menu does not list any. However the manager took a paper carry out menu and circled everything that would work for me and he crossed out things to avoid. This left mostly breakfast options... which is helpful for me. I just had a wonderful breakfast of oatmeal, eggs, ham, fried potatoes. I wanted to try their Latkes but I asked and they do use flour to make those... too bad. The manager said that they are working to include more GF options so I look forward to seeing if that happens. This is really good food and a wonderful atmosphere, great service and they made every attempt to accommodate me.I also want to say that their coffee is among the best I've had locally. I asked about it and learned that they have done their homework on that so it is good for a reason.

Went here for lunch today and had a pleasant experience! Ordered the California club omelet with a fruit cup on the side. Waitress assured me the omelets were cooked in their own pans, but the home fries were cooked on the main griddle which is why I opted for the fruit cup instead. The waitress also gave me an allergy guide when I told her about my gluten intolerance that listed what allergens were in what foods and what foods could have possible cross contamination. I would definitely go back!
